Your initial income will come from a mix of activities. Selling foraged items, especially Spring Onions in early Spring, is a quick boost. Planting and harvesting basic crops like Parsnips and Potatoes is your primary income source. Fishing, once you get the hang of it, can be very profitable, especially if you catch higher-quality fish. Don't underestimate the value of clearing your farm; wood and stone are always useful and can be sold if you have a surplus.
